The handsome cool-hued stripes of the Marimekko Brown Onnellinen Umbrella will comfort you with color on dull and dreary days. Ribbons of brown, navy, light blue, tan and white streak across the umbrella’s large canopy to create dizzying design. Made to withstand slight drizzles to heavy rain, the sturdy shaft and full canopy will shield your body from wet weather to deliver you unharmed to your destination. Automatically opening and closing, this umbrella is easy to operate and the wooden crook handle is comfortable to grip.

Born in 1946, textile artist Kristina Isola is part of a design royalty. Her mother Maija Isola became a world famous designer in the 1960's and Kristina followed in her footsteps by creating an impressive design path of her own.
